Unity集成科大讯飞语音转文字功能教程

版权申诉
0 下载量 12 浏览量 更新于2024-12-05 收藏 5.36MB ZIP 举报
资源摘要信息:"Unity-科大讯飞在线语音可转语音转文字.zip文件是一个包含科大讯飞在线语音识别服务集成到Unity游戏引擎的插件包。此插件允许开发者在Unity环境中利用科大讯飞提供的在线语音识别API,将用户的语音输入实时转换成文字,并且可以进一步处理这些文字信息。以下是关于此文件的详细知识点: 1. Unity游戏引擎: Unity是一个跨平台的游戏开发引擎,广泛用于制作2D和3D游戏,支持多个操作系统和平台。开发者可以通过Unity创建游戏并部署到不同的平台,例如PC、游戏机、移动设备等。 2. 科大讯飞: 科大讯飞是领先的智能语音和人工智能公众公司,提供语音识别、语音合成、语音评测和语言技术等服务。科大讯飞的在线语音识别API具备高准确率和良好的识别能力。 3. 在线语音识别服务: 在线语音识别服务是一种将人的语音转换为文本数据的云计算服务。用户通过麦克风输入语音,服务端的软件将语音信号分析、处理并识别成可读的文字形式。 4. 语音到文字转换: 语音到文字转换(Speech-to-Text, STT)是人工智能领域的一项应用技术。这项技术涉及到声音信号处理、自然语言处理和机器学习等技术。 5. UnityPackage插件格式: UnityPackage是Unity中用于打包和分享资源、脚本、场景等的文件格式。开发者可以通过导入UnityPackage来快速添加特定功能或资产到项目中。 6. 实时语音识别: 实时语音识别指的是在用户说出语音的同时,系统能够实时地将语音信号转换成文字,为用户提供即时的反馈。 7. 语音识别API: API(Application Programming Interface,应用程序编程接口)是用于构建软件应用程序的工具和协议集合。语音识别API允许开发者集成语音识别功能到自己的应用或服务中,而无需从头开发。 8. 语音交互: 语音交互是用户与设备或软件之间通过语音命令进行交流的一种交互方式。在游戏开发中,语音交互可以提供更加自然和直观的用户体验。 9. 语音合成技术: 与语音识别技术相对应的是语音合成技术(Text-to-Speech, TTS),它能够将文字信息转换成自然的语音输出。 10. 多平台支持: 此插件包可能支持多平台部署,意味着开发者的语音交互应用可以在不同的操作系统和设备上运行,满足更广泛的用户需求。 此资源包的具体功能和使用细节未在描述中明确,但通常情况下,开发者需要在Unity编辑器中导入该插件包,之后按照提供的API文档或示例代码进行编程以实现在线语音到文字的转换功能。使用此资源包可大大降低开发门槛,提高开发效率,让开发者可以专注于游戏逻辑和其他核心功能的开发,而不必深入底层的语音处理技术。" 注意: 如果有进一步的需求或疑问,应当查阅科大讯飞的官方文档获取最新的API信息和更详细的集成指南。同时,对于实时语音识别功能的使用,还需要考虑到网络连接的稳定性、数据传输的安全性和用户的隐私保护等因素。